  1. I just changed my docker disk format from BTRFS to XFS due to heaps of errors in my unraid log showing up. Quick google showed a rebuild of the disk was the easiest way to resolve (ignore) it.
    I stopped the docker service, chose an XFS disk format instead and started it again.
    I have a user made bridged docker network where all of my dockers have access to so they are able to send logs to my log collector even if they don't have an external IP.
    Everything was all good up until I tried to start a PostgreSQL docker when there was already one started for another web service. Then I got the error

    Quote

    Bind for 0.0.0.0:5432 failed: port is already allocated

     

    Intrigued why changing only the format of the disk caused this I jumped back to the old disk to confirm I wasn't going crazy and both of the PostgreSQL dockers started up perfectly fine with no port conflicts.

    They are both being composed using the exact same docker stack, although each in a different stack.

     

    I then did a docker inspect on the same docker, composed in both the BTRFS and XFS disk formats, and here is the main difference (minus different ID's etc).

    The BTRFS 'Ports' section is empty, but the XFS section has the following.

                "Ports": {
                    "5432/tcp": [
                        {
                            "HostIp": "0.0.0.0",
                            "HostPort": "5432"
                        },
                        {
                            "HostIp": "::",
                            "HostPort": "5432"
                        }
                    ]
                },

     

    Am I running into a bug? Or have I been using a bug with BTRFS and XFS is the correct way it should be?

  11. I just shucked two 12TB WD White's and only one seems to have preclear'd without any issues.

    I've tried the old Preclear plugin, then the preclear docker when I saw notes that the plugin wasn't working well with 6.7 and then the most up to date plugin once updates were made for the MBR issues others were receiving.

    This one 12TB drive keeps on slowing down my unraid to a crawl. Hogs all I/O. When using the docker if left on for a while it takes minutes to run the docker stop command. 

    The pre-read seems to run fine but it's not until it starts writing zero's that 1-2 minutes in the dashboard shows all CPU's maxed out. iotop shows the dd process writing the zero's at a high % and another process labeled [kworker/u16:7+flush-8:32]. see attached screenshot.

     

    Logs don't show much. I'm unable to find how to turn debugging on based on what gfjardim said a few posts back.

  16. My guess is going to be that /mnt/cache/apps/ isn't set to cache only and is being moved to the array every night thus breaking your plugins..

     

    So that was one of my thoughts, but I go to that share and the 'Use Cache Disk' is set to 'Only'

    Have you also checked that you do nor have an 'apps' folder on any of your data disks?

     

    I just did a search and yes you are correct there was an Apps folder on one of my disks. It seems every folder that was in there didnt have an active app asociated with it plus some of the sick/sab and couch. I've deleted that whole App folder (Not sure how it got in there in the first place). So we shall see what happens tomorrow
